LatAmBrand Compass

A strategic decision platform for Chilean brand owners ready to graduate from being regional distributors, generating tailored market-entry playbooks for 14 LatAm countries with regulatory checklists, partner-fit scores, and a step-by-step rollout timeline.

Target user

Chilean brand owners and distributors planning regional expansion across Latin America

Features
  • Country readiness scorecard combining regulatory friction, consumer demand, and competition density
  • Compliance checklist generator covering certifications, labeling, import duties, and tax IDs per market
  • Matchmaking directory of vetted regional distributors, sales agents, and local brand operators
  • Scenario modeler estimating 12-24 month cost and headcount for sequencing markets like Colombia then Peru
Why now

A widely-shared opinion column in Ñuble argues Chilean companies should stop thinking like distributors and start coordinating multi-country brand operations from Santiago — but most owners still reinvent the playbook country by country.

Whitespace
4/10

Crowded with strategic intelligence/consulting platforms (Seekient, Veritas Global, comutech.cl, Midas) plus ProChile, the state agency with 50+ offices offering free market-entry tooling.LATAM Market Entry: Mexico, Brazil & Beyond | SeekientProChile

Longevity
7/10

Chile's stable macro, low debt-to-GDP and FTA network make it a structural hub for LatAm brand operations — a multi-decade setup, not a fad.Latin America: Clicks and Bricks Compete for Chilean Consumer Spend
